JAAQ (Just Ask A Question) is a pioneering mental health platform that leverages interactive video technology and AI to provide users with insights from world-leading experts and individuals with lived experiences. Our mission is to help the mental health of one billion people and democratise mental health support, making it accessible, engaging and stigma-free for everyone.
We are B2B2C with a growing consumer facing platform with goals to reach millions of MAU every month, currently in over 90 markets with the UK and US as our primary focus. We also have a growing range of B2B propositions, with more launches through 2025. Our platforms have answered over 2 million questions and we work with over 350 doctors and clinicians, celebrities and people with lived experience.
Role Overview
We’re on the hunt for the next great Senior Social Media Video Editor to take JAAQ’s innovative mental health storytelling and share it with the world. This is a fast, dynamic creator role that blends creativity with social media expertise to craft compelling narratives, from 30-second reels to longer interviews.
You’ll work with hours of powerful storytelling on mental health topics and identify strong short-form storytelling opportunities from the existing footage. You’ll shape hooks, animations, and pacing to maximize engagement and reach.
You’ll thrive if you bring a hunter mentality and can identify multiple assets within one timeline, watching hours of footage to generate opportunities. You should love testing, learning, and refining, and be ready to push storytelling boundaries.
